Перевод кода с паскаля на C# - C# (206059)
Формулировка задачи:
Помогите перевести код на C#.
var n,i:integer; x:real; s:longint; begin repeat write('Введите целое положительное N='); readln(n); until n>0; s:=0; for i:=1 to n do begin write('Введите ',i,' число='); readln(x); writeln('Округленное значение ',i,' числа=',round(x)); s:=s+round(x); end; writeln('Сумма округленных значений чисел набора=',s); readln; end.
Решение задачи: «Перевод кода с паскаля на C#»
textual
Листинг программы
using System; class Program { static void Main() { double s = 0; Console.Write("Введите целое положительное N="); int n = int.Parse(Console.ReadLine()); for (int i = 1; i < n; ++i) { Console.Write("Введите " + i + " число="); double x = double.Parse(Console.ReadLine()); Console.WriteLine("Округленное значение " + i + " числа=" + Math.Round(x)); s += Math.Round(x); } Console.WriteLine("Сумма округленных значений чисел набора=" + s); Console.ReadKey(); } }
ИИ поможет Вам:
- решить любую задачу по программированию
- объяснить код
- расставить комментарии в коде
- и т.д